Ming

A Mandarin Chinese name meaning 'bright' or 'luminous,' Ming represents clarity, intelligence, and enlightenment in traditional Chinese philosophy. The name is simple, strong, and gender-neutral, reflecting both masculine and feminine usage in Chinese culture. Its single syllable carries significant meaning while remaining easy to pronounce across languages.

Widely used across Mandarin-speaking regions; Ming was also the name of a major Chinese dynasty (1368–1644), adding historical prestige.
